What is CuraMonk?
CuraMonk is a privacy-first care memory workspace for clinicians. It helps organize patient journey context, generate clinician-reviewed note drafts, and keep documentation workflows easier to scan and audit.
Does CuraMonk replace a physician or clinical judgment?
No. CuraMonk drafts and organizes information, but clinicians remain responsible for reviewing, editing, approving, exporting, and using documentation. CuraMonk is not an autonomous diagnostician, final note signer, or medical decision maker.
Can CuraMonk be used with PHI?
CuraMonk is designed for privacy-conscious clinical workflows. Teams should use it according to their own policies, permissions, and compliance requirements.
How does AI work in CuraMonk?
AI-assisted features help organize journey context and draft notes. Drafts stay under clinician review, so physicians remain in control of what is edited, approved, copied, or exported.
